3/28/25 - Revised to reflect recompete with incumbent information. USCIS has a requirement for Teramind Enterprise Data Loss Prevention (DLP) Software Licenses and Maintenance. USCIS must obtain a tool capable of providing User Access Monitoring (UAM) and Data Loss Prevention (DLP). These capabilities are essential for the organization to establish comprehensive data security governance. This integrated solution addresses critical security requirements by controlling who can access sensitive data and preventing unauthorized data movement or disclosure. UAM with DLP provides the necessary mechanisms to enforce least-privilege access principles while simultaneously monitoring and controlling how authorized users interact with protected data. The required tool will significantly mitigate the risk of both accidental data exposure and malicious insider threats.
